Chapter 16
Somehow, I didn’t think I’d like whatever made the chair special. The guy closest to me smiled like it was Christmas in Hell and he loved every minute of it.
“Keep your hands up. Turn around. Now move!” He kept his weapon trained on my back while the other guard led the way. If I could be certain my kids were safely over the border, I’d take his gun from him. My hand-to-hand training had taught me how.
My ego was bruised, offended he didn’t find me enough of a threat to keep a little distance. Huh. Go figure. The feeling made me want to risk escaping—grab his gun and shoot everyone—but no, I needed to buy time for Joseph. Every minute mattered. The farther away they made it, the better. Besides, an escape attempt might work if they weren’t super soldiers, but they were. My personal space reeked of the virus and testosterone wafting off their bodies.
The mention of the special chair caused a sexual excitement in them that hit me so hard, my nausea erupted, skin prickling as if a colony of ants decided to use me as an expressway. I didn’t think the special chair was so named because we were all going to have a nice orgy. No, they were hyped up over the promise of violence. Obviously, a turn-on for these goons.
A knot of fear formed in my belly. I would be at their mercy for as long as it took Joseph to mount a rescue. If he could. Between the slow, stuck-in-the-mud pace of bureaucracy and the mole or moles the organization had in the FBI’s El Paso office, it could take a few days. Or a week. Or never. The blood drained from my face at the thought of a week or more in the hands of these people.
As if I didn’t have enough to worry about, my brain decided to cough up another problem. If they tortured me, they would learn I healed extra fast and believe I was infected. Since it wouldn’t show in my blood work, they may make new plans for me. Plans that didn’t include me getting away and writing their story.
Fuck me. I nearly gave in to the temptation to grab the guard’s gun and make a break for it. But as long as they focused on me, they weren’t mounting an offensive to keep my kids from escaping Mexico. Only Andrea and Robins knew they’d escaped. I felt Robins’ hate-filled eyes as they bored a hole in the back of my head.
After the blatant disobedience he’d showed, I highly doubted Andrea would walk away until her goons had me safely tied up. Then again, she might also be worried I’d try something. She no longer underestimated me. She evaluated me. The guard took a risk being this close to me. Maybe Andrea waited to see what I’d do about it.
My ego restored a little. However much these dumbasses dismissed me, she didn’t.
We entered a small room. The lights were twice as bright as any I used at home; my highly sensitive eyes couldn’t take it.
